Vulnerability Name: | CVE-2011-1350 (CCN-68265) | ||||||||||||||||
Assigned: | 2011-11-03 | ||||||||||||||||
Published: | 2011-11-03 | ||||||||||||||||
Updated: | 2013-02-07 | ||||||||||||||||
Summary: | The PowerVR SGX driver in Android before 2.3.6 allows attackers to obtain potentially sensitive information from kernel stack memory via an application that uses a crafted length parameter in a request to the pvrsrvkm device. | ||||||||||||||||
